One of the primary concerns customers face is the overwhelming variety of fast recovery diodes available in the market. With specifications that can easily boggle the mind, such as recovery time, reverse voltage ratings, and current capacity, it becomes difficult to determine the right product for specific needs.
Moreover, the performance of these diodes is critical to the overall efficiency of applications—from simple household electronics to complex industrial machinery. A mismatch in specifications can lead to failures, increased heat generation, or even complete breakdowns.
Fast recovery diodes are designed to rectify AC power into DC while minimizing energy loss during the switching process. One key specification you should look at is the reverse recovery time, which is the time it takes for the diode to switch from conducting to non-conducting. A diode with a recovery time of around 30-50 nanoseconds is generally needed for high-frequency applications.
